Java

class tool
{
    static void swap(int a[],int x,int y)
    {
        int t=a[x];
        a[x]=a[y];
        a[y]=t;
    }
    static long qpow(long x,long y)
    {
        long mod=1000000007,res=1;
        for(x%=mod;y!=0;y>>=1,x=x*x%mod)
            if((y&1)!=0)res=res*x%mod;
        return res;
    }
    static void sort(int a[],int l,int r)
    {
        if(l>=r)return;
        Random rd=new Random();
        int x=rd.nextInt(r)%(r-l+1)+l;
        swap(a,x,r);
        int i=l,j=r-1;
        while(true)
        {
            while(a[i]<a[r])i++;
            while(a[j]>a[r])j--;
            if(j<i)break;
            swap(a,i++,j--);
        }
        swap(a,i,r);
        if(l<i-1)sort(a,l,i-1);
        if(i<r)sort(a,i,r);
    }
};
static class InputReader
    {
        public BufferedReader reader;
        public StringTokenizer tokenizer;
        public InputReader(InputStream stream)
        {
            reader=new BufferedReader(new InputStreamReader(stream),32768);
            tokenizer=null;
        }

        public String next()
        {
            while(tokenizer == null || !tokenizer.hasMoreTokens())
            {
                try
                {
                    tokenizer=new StringTokenizer(reader.readLine());
                }
                catch(IOException e)
                {
                    throw new RuntimeException(e);
                }
            }
            return tokenizer.nextToken();
        }

        public int nextInt()
        {
            return Integer.parseInt(next());
        }
    }
最后編輯于
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
  • 序言:七十年代末误债,一起剝皮案震驚了整個(gè)濱河市,隨后出現(xiàn)的幾起案子李命,更是在濱河造成了極大的恐慌箫老,老刑警劉巖封字,帶你破解...
    沈念sama閱讀 221,273評(píng)論 6 515
  • 序言:濱河連續(xù)發(fā)生了三起死亡事件阔籽,死亡現(xiàn)場(chǎng)離奇詭異界斜,居然都是意外死亡,警方通過(guò)查閱死者的電腦和手機(jī)各薇,發(fā)現(xiàn)死者居然都...
    沈念sama閱讀 94,349評(píng)論 3 398
  • 文/潘曉璐 我一進(jìn)店門,熙熙樓的掌柜王于貴愁眉苦臉地迎上來(lái)开缎,“玉大人林螃,你說(shuō)我怎么就攤上這事×迫希” “怎么了伏钠?”我有些...
    開(kāi)封第一講書(shū)人閱讀 167,709評(píng)論 0 360
  • 文/不壞的土叔 我叫張陵熟掂,是天一觀的道長(zhǎng)。 經(jīng)常有香客問(wèn)我赴肚,道長(zhǎng)二蓝,這世上最難降的妖魔是什么? 我笑而不...
    開(kāi)封第一講書(shū)人閱讀 59,520評(píng)論 1 296
  • 正文 為了忘掉前任踊跟,我火速辦了婚禮,結(jié)果婚禮上琴锭,老公的妹妹穿的比我還像新娘衙传。我一直安慰自己厕九,他們只是感情好,可當(dāng)我...
    茶點(diǎn)故事閱讀 68,515評(píng)論 6 397
  • 文/花漫 我一把揭開(kāi)白布俊鱼。 她就那樣靜靜地躺著,像睡著了一般并闲。 火紅的嫁衣襯著肌膚如雪谷羞。 梳的紋絲不亂的頭發(fā)上,一...
    開(kāi)封第一講書(shū)人閱讀 52,158評(píng)論 1 308
  • 那天湃缎,我揣著相機(jī)與錄音犀填,去河邊找鬼嗓违。 笑死,一個(gè)胖子當(dāng)著我的面吹牛冕广,可吹牛的內(nèi)容都是我干的。 我是一名探鬼主播撒汉,決...
    沈念sama閱讀 40,755評(píng)論 3 421
  • 文/蒼蘭香墨 我猛地睜開(kāi)眼,長(zhǎng)吁一口氣:“原來(lái)是場(chǎng)噩夢(mèng)啊……” “哼净神!你這毒婦竟也來(lái)了溉委?” 一聲冷哼從身側(cè)響起鹃唯,我...
    開(kāi)封第一講書(shū)人閱讀 39,660評(píng)論 0 276
  • 序言:老撾萬(wàn)榮一對(duì)情侶失蹤坡慌,失蹤者是張志新(化名)和其女友劉穎藻三,沒(méi)想到半個(gè)月后,有當(dāng)?shù)厝嗽跇?shù)林里發(fā)現(xiàn)了一具尸體棵帽,經(jīng)...
    沈念sama閱讀 46,203評(píng)論 1 319
  • 正文 獨(dú)居荒郊野嶺守林人離奇死亡,尸身上長(zhǎng)有42處帶血的膿包…… 初始之章·張勛 以下內(nèi)容為張勛視角 年9月15日...
    茶點(diǎn)故事閱讀 38,287評(píng)論 3 340
  • 正文 我和宋清朗相戀三年弟晚,在試婚紗的時(shí)候發(fā)現(xiàn)自己被綠了逾苫。 大學(xué)時(shí)的朋友給我發(fā)了我未婚夫和他白月光在一起吃飯的照片。...
    茶點(diǎn)故事閱讀 40,427評(píng)論 1 352
  • 序言:一個(gè)原本活蹦亂跳的男人離奇死亡瑟押,死狀恐怖星掰,靈堂內(nèi)的尸體忽然破棺而出多望,到底是詐尸還是另有隱情蹋偏,我是刑警寧澤,帶...
    沈念sama閱讀 36,122評(píng)論 5 349
  • 正文 年R本政府宣布枢纠,位于F島的核電站,受9級(jí)特大地震影響晋渺,放射性物質(zhì)發(fā)生泄漏。R本人自食惡果不足惜畴栖,卻給世界環(huán)境...
    茶點(diǎn)故事閱讀 41,801評(píng)論 3 333
  • 文/蒙蒙 一八千、第九天 我趴在偏房一處隱蔽的房頂上張望。 院中可真熱鬧恋捆,春花似錦、人聲如沸沸停。這莊子的主人今日做“春日...
    開(kāi)封第一講書(shū)人閱讀 32,272評(píng)論 0 23
  • 文/蒼蘭香墨 我抬頭看了看天上的太陽(yáng)能颁。三九已至,卻和暖如春伙菊,著一層夾襖步出監(jiān)牢的瞬間,已是汗流浹背占业。 一陣腳步聲響...
    開(kāi)封第一講書(shū)人閱讀 33,393評(píng)論 1 272
  • 我被黑心中介騙來(lái)泰國(guó)打工谦疾, 沒(méi)想到剛下飛機(jī)就差點(diǎn)兒被人妖公主榨干…… 1. 我叫王不留,地道東北人念恍。 一個(gè)月前我還...
    沈念sama閱讀 48,808評(píng)論 3 376
  • 正文 我出身青樓晚顷,卻偏偏與公主長(zhǎng)得像,于是被迫代替她去往敵國(guó)和親该默。 傳聞我的和親對(duì)象是個(gè)殘疾皇子,可洞房花燭夜當(dāng)晚...
    茶點(diǎn)故事閱讀 45,440評(píng)論 2 359

推薦閱讀更多精彩內(nèi)容